Simple holiday elegance!
author: Wendy V
Just in time for the holidays comes Michael's second all-instrumental album of Christmas classics. He's joined by violin prodigy Brigid McCarthy, who adds an exquisite touch to Michael's lovely piano arrangements. This is the kind of album to play in the background if you are hosting people over the holidays, or just curled up in a blanket on the couch while relaxing by the tree. No flash, just simple, elegant playing guaranteed to soothe the soul when the atmosphere is heavy with Christmas.

Everything works very, very well on this album.
author: Carol Swanson
Last year, I reviewed Loonan's earlier seasonal release, Piano for the Holidays (reviewed here), and it was a warm and winning instrumental offering of solo piano music. Amazingly, I like A Season of Grace even more--for at least two reasons. First, and more importantly, this new album features an added "voice." In addition to Loonan's wonderful piano playing, Brigid McCarthy (Loonan's pal since the 7th grade!) provides an excellent violin counterpoint, often exchanging phrasing, and switching back and forth on melody and harmony lines. This dialogue presents an intimate and rewarding holiday conversation. I also prefer A Season of Grace because of its more sumptuous length--almost 54 minutes of gentle elegance.
This is an exceptional instrumental album. Its 15 tracks cover a broad range of well-known ancient carols and classical bits, including some personal favorites. The tone is low-key, but retains a lyrical intensity throughout. My favorite cuts include "Good King Wenceslas," which features very cool phrasing first presented by Loonan's expressive piano, then picked up by McCarthy's responsive violin, and the always lovely "Lo, how a rose e'er blooming." I could listen to this album endlessly; in fact, I've played it twice through this evening! A Season of Grace would provide a beautiful backdrop for any festive gathering--or for that quiet evening wrapping gifts. Everything works very, very well on this album.
